Shueisha and online retailers have listed the seventeenth collected volume of the Dragon Ball Super manga series by Toyotarō as releasing 03 December 2021 in Japan for ¥484 + tax. Following most previous volumes, the upcoming 17th volume should be set to include Dragon Ball Super manga chapters 73-76. The Dragon Ball Super “comicalization” began …
Shueisha and online retailers have listed an 11 November 2021 release date and ¥1,540 + tax price tag for a forthcoming Super Dragon Ball Heroes: 11th Anniversary Super Guide. The 2021 book follows several previous anniversary guide books: the 5th Anniversary Mission book in November 2015, the 8th Anniversary Super Guide book in November 2018, …
The September 2021 issue of Shueisha’s Saikyō Jump magazine kicked off a “Dragon Ball Super Gallery” series in commemoration of the Dragon Ball franchise’s upcoming 40th anniversary. The celebration aims to have different artists all contribute their own spin on the original 42 tankōbon covers, with the images and an accompanying comment published as the …
